 Building on my strong legacy of adding new words to the english language, I arrived at a new word this morning and promptly submitted it to urban dictionary for approval.

boredazzle - The act of being so boring that your audience is left with a dazed look, or possibly seeing actual spots.

Usage:  

  • "I was completely boredazzled by that last speaker"
  • "are you going to boredazzle them with the sales projections again?"
  • "I had to wait for the boredazzle to fade before i could see clearly again"
